Lahore: After yesterday's rain in Lahore, the weather has turned cold and the air quality has also improved.
According to details, Lahore has been ranked fourth in the ranking of polluted cities. The temperature of the city is currently being recorded at 15 degrees Celsius, while the overall Air Quality Index (AQI) of the city is currently 163.
The air pollution ratio has been recorded 201 in Gulberg, 171 around Zaman Park, 166 around Mall Road, 179 on Upper Mall Canal Road and 163 around Shimla Pahari.
After the improved AQI of the city the Punjab government has lifted the smart lockdown today as the smog situation improved.
The lockdown will be implemented in the future by monitoring the air pollution situation.
